Overview of Tempura Mattress

Overview of Tempurpedic Mattresses:Tempurpedic beds are well-known as the mattress of choice for NASA and most national hotel chains. Their products are soft, comfortable and very supportive.

So, if you're debating the purchase of a one of their mattresses, read on for a brief synopsis of the company's products, mattress features, prices and information on where you can buy one of their beds.

The TEMPUR Material

Tempurpedic beds are reactive and conforming thanks to the popular TEMPUR material that conforms to your shape and alleviates pressure points the when you sit on it or lay down. TEMPUR is patented and used by NASA astronauts as their sleeping surface of choice.

Allergen Resistant

Every mattress is sprayed with an anti-allergen treatment designed to prevent dust, mold and mites from infesting or getting inside the mattress. The covers are also removable and washable, allowing you to clean them regularly. And none of the manufacturer's mattresses contains any formaldehyde or toxic CFC.

Pillows and Accessories

You don't have to own a complete bed sleep system to enjoy its helpful TEMPUR material experience. The company also sells pillows, office lumbar cushions and bed accessories like linens and mattress covers.

The company's office product lines include lumbar pillows, task chair covers and ergonomically designed seat cushions all designed with the intent of taking pressure points off your back and provide a more comfortable work environment.

Tempurpedic's pillow products include a range of basic sizes, body pillows and neck pillows. The TEMPUR material and inherent design are made to conform to the contours of your neck, which helps to eliminate a stiff neck and consequently provide a more comfortable night's sleep.

Cost of Tempurpedic Beds

Tempurpedic beds range in price from $700 for a basic, small mattress to about $6700 for a full-sized king luxury-model. The beds are somewhat expensive and can often run for much more than the average person is able to part with, but they're also high-quality and backed by an extensive and comprehensive warranty program.

If the price for a sleep system is somewhat steep, customers can look to individual retailers for refurbished or discounted prices. Or, they can apply for no down payment, no interest financing right from their website (tempurpedic.com). With today's credit crisis, this option has its own inherent risks, but it's available.

Warranty Coverage

Any Tempurpedic bed comes with a 20-year limited warranty. Basically, the company guarantees that for 20 years they will replace or repair any defective mattress that is found to be so because of structural problems or faulty workmanship.

However, the warranty will not pay for regular wear and tear, nor will it replace or fix any mattresses that have become naturally soft over time. Over the course of many years, the TEMPUR material will become softer.

Finally, the company charges a 50 percent of original cost replacement charge for any mattresses replaced under warranty after 11 years of use. And though the warranty limitations on Tempurpedic beds may seem steep, the company has a strong level of customer satisfaction and reported customer service.

Are There Any Problems With A Tempur-Pedic Mattress?
The introduction of the memory foam mattress in the 1990s has been the biggest revolution in bedding in over 50 years. The Tempur-Pedic mattress was the original and is still the best. However, some customers have some issues with this new type of bed mattress. Here are some of the main problems and how they can be rectified.

First off, what is a memory foam mattress? It's a bed mattress that's made using special material called viscoelastic foam. It differs significantly from ordinary polyurethane foam. The cell structure in viscoelastic is open, which means air can pass from one air bubble to the next. So, rather than the air being squashed down and compressed when pressure is applied, air is squeezed out into adjoining air bubbles. Also, viscoelastic is temperature sensitive; the warmer it is the more it yields. The open cell structure and its ability to react to body temperature is what makes it special; because it conforms to the exact shape of the sleeper it distributes weight evenly and prevents pressure points.

The Tempur-Pedic mattress was the first such mattress. It's the market leader and sets the standard that other manufacturers try to emulate. Not all memory foam is equal. Each manufacturer has its own 'secret recipe' but no other company has yet produced a mattress that matches Tempur-Pedic, in terms of support, comfort and durability.

However, there are some issues with its mattress - to be fair, these issues relate to all memory foam mattresses, no matter who makes them.

Many complain that the mattress is firmer than they thought it would be. Oftentimes, a customer will try it out in the store, like it but then find when they sleep on it at home, it feels firmer. This is because the mattress in the store has been 'broken in' from many customers trying it out. Within a few weeks of sleeping on one at home the mattress will soften. One tip is to unzip the cover and sleep directly on the mattress; this will help speed up the softening process.

Another complaint is that there is an unpleasant odor. All polyurethane based mattresses emit some odor when new. The odor will subside after a few weeks.

There's much talk of memory foam mattresses 'cooking' the sleeper. While it may sleep warmer than a traditional innerspring mattress, it sleeps cooler than conventional foam. Many manufacturers, including Tempur-Pedic, have now introduced a layer of convoluted high-density foam in the mattress to help increase air circulation and to 'whisk away' heat. If you still feel too warm, simply changing the bedding can make all the difference. Also, taking off the mattress cover can help - the cover contains a moisture barrier membrane that can block heat escape.

Talking of temperature, many who sleep in colder rooms have reported that the mattress doesn't soften up enough. It's certainly true that if room temperature goes below about 68 degrees, the mattress can remain somewhat firm. If you do like to sleep in a cold room, the use of an electric heating blanket before getting into bed will soften it up.

Finally, if you're still unsure about buying a Tempur-Pedic mattress, it may help you to know that the company has one of the best returns policies of any manufacturer; its trial period is lengthy and the return charges are very reasonable.

However, there's only one way to know if it's the best bed mattress for you and that's to go to a store and try it out. Also, if you can, compare it against another brand of memory foam mattress.

An Introduction to the Tempur-Pedic Mattress

Many people, when looking for a new mattress, are coming across the name Tempur-Pedic. They're also hearing about how this company has caused a sensation in the bedding world with its claims about giving a sleeper unheard of support and comfort. But, in order to understand why this is so, you must first know what memory foam is.

Memory foam was first researched and developed by the NASA space program; they were looking to find a material that would ease the G-force pressures encountered by astronauts during takeoff. The material was viscoelastic but it was never actually used in space. However, medical research programs were quick to recognize the therapeutic benefits of such a material. Unfortunately, whilst viscoelastic gave tremendous support, it was brittle and lacked any kind of durability. It was Tempur-Pedic that was the first company to manufacturer a memory foam mattress that could be used in both hospitals and the home.

But what is a memory foam mattress? Basically, it's a foam block that is full of bubbles of air that give way and mould to the shape of whatever is applying downward pressure to it. But, isn't this the same as ordinary foam? Well, no, it isn't. With ordinary foam the bubbles are distinct, closed entities; the air inside each bubble stay lock inside it - when the bubble is squeezed the size of the air pocket is reduced due to pressure. Viscoelastic is different. Each bubble cell is interlinked to those around it. When pressure is applied, air can travel from one bubble to another. This gives much better support as the material moulds exactly to the shape of what is applying pressure.

Memory foam mattresses don't just give way under pressure, they mould and offer support because of two things; pressure and heat. The best way to tell the difference between ordinary foam and memory foam is to lie down on each. When you lie down on foam you can feel it give way, almost instantly. But when you lie down on a Tempur Pedic mattress, it initially feels firm but you feel yourself quickly sinking into it. The support you feel between the two types of foam is worlds apart.

Foam mattresses by Tempur-Pedic are still the market leaders despite all major brands having introduced their own versions. Don't think that all memory foam mattresses are the same; they aren't. Each manufacturer has their own secret recipe and many deliberately make cheaper versions but tout them as being of the same quality.

How can you be sure the Tempur is of better quality than most other brands? Well, its mattresses have a 5.3 lb/cubic foot density; most other memory foams are in the 2.5 - 4.0 lb/cubic foot density range - although better brands now sport a 5 lb/cubic foot density version. Having a lower density mean there is more air and less viscoelastic material, which cuts down on manufacturing costs. If you decide to purchase another brand, make sure it has at least a 5 lb/cubic foot density.

When introduced, there was one type of mattress available but now there are a few models to choose from including the AdjustableBed, GrandBed and CelebrityBed. Each offer differing configurations of softness/firmness, mattress covers etc.

Is Tempur the best mattress? Deciding on what constitutes a comfortable mattress is highly subjective, but when talking specifically about memory foam mattresses, Tempur is the benchmark; all companies rave about how its mattress is as good or as better as a Tempur-Pedic mattress - I can think of no better endorsement than that.
